No more warnings: Oahu's red light and speed cameras set to start issuing citations

Summary by KHON2
HONOLULU (KHON2) -- For the last eight months, the Red Light and Speed Camera pilot project has been watching - and warning. The system, launched at 10 intersections on Oahu, aimed to catch drivers running red lights or speeding through the intersections, is now about to shift gears.
